Help to accelerate the transition to a circular Netherlands by co-creating and designing an agent-based model of the Metropolitan Region of Amsterdam (MRA)./nDevelop a spatially explicit agent-based model simulating circular behaviour and interactions with the social and physical environment. Contribute to expanding the inventory of circular behaviours and initiatives (reuse, repair and sharing), evaluating drivers and barriers for activities and population groups, conducting co-creation sessions and behavioural experiments, and collecting and connecting relevant spatial datasets./nEmbedded within the chair Urban Economics at Wageningen University & Research and co-supervised by partners from the Amsterdam University of Applied Sciences and the Amsterdam Institute for Advanced Metropolitan Solutions. Work locations: Wageningen and Amsterdam.
